RChilli Launches HRVerse AI Agent Suite to Transform HR Operations

RChilli announced the launch of HRVerse, an AI-powered suite of 30 HR agents built to automate and optimize workflows across recruiting and core HR functions. This milestone marks RChilli's evolution from a recruitment automation provider to a full Total HR AI Agent platform, reinforcing its leadership in the HR technology space. Each agent within HRVerse is designed to deliver measurable impact across the entire HR lifecycle from candidate sourcing to employee development, engagement, mobility, and retention.

HRVerse is already integrated with three leading HR and recruiting platforms including Oracle HCM, SAP SuccessFactors, and Salesforce with expansion to all major HR systems underway. The platform offers comprehensive AI agents across multiple HR categories including recruiting for sourcing, screening, job matching, and interview scheduling; learning and development for training needs analysis, course recommendations, and progress tracking; onboarding for document verification, compliance training, and orientation; and talent management for performance tracking, appraisal scheduling, and career pathing.

Additional agent categories include engagement for surveys, feedback analytics, and recognition programs; succession planning for high-potential identification and roadmap creation; retention for turnover analysis and proactive retention strategy; skill development for gap assessments and personalized upskilling; and cross-functional agents for seamless integration across HR systems and departments. In parallel with its standard suite, RChilli is actively co-building custom agents with enterprise clients, tailoring automation to unique HR processes, policy frameworks, and tech stacks.
